> Hi,
> I have been able to parse metatags in an html page using
> http://wiki.apache.org/nutch/IndexMetatags. It does not work quite well when
> there are two metatags with same name but two different contents.
> Does anyone encounter this kind of issue ?
> Are there any changes that need to be made to the config files to make it
> work ?
> When there are two tags with same name and different content, it takes the
> value of the later tag and saves it rather than creating a multiValue field.
